Types of Waterproof Adhesives for Plastic

Waterproof adhesives for plastic come in various types, each with its unique characteristics and applications. One of the most common types is cyanoacrylate, also known as super glue, which is known for its high bonding strength and fast drying time. However, it may not be suitable for all types of plastics, especially those with a low surface energy. Another type is epoxy-based adhesive, which offers high strength and resistance to chemicals and heat. It is often used in industrial applications where a strong and durable bond is required. Acrylic-based adhesives are also popular, as they offer a balance between strength and flexibility, making them suitable for a wide range of applications.

The choice of adhesive type depends on the specific application, the type of plastic being used, and the environmental conditions in which the bond will be exposed. For example, if the bond will be exposed to high temperatures or chemicals, an epoxy-based adhesive may be the best choice. On the other hand, if the bond needs to be flexible, an acrylic-based adhesive may be more suitable. It is essential to consider these factors when selecting a waterproof adhesive for plastic to ensure a strong and durable bond.

Factors Affecting the Performance of Waterproof Adhesives for Plastic

The performance of waterproof adhesives for plastic is affected by several factors, including the type of plastic being used, the surface preparation, and the environmental conditions. The type of plastic being used can affect the bonding strength and durability of the adhesive, with some plastics being more difficult to bond than others. For example, plastics with a low surface energy, such as polyethylene and polypropylene, can be challenging to bond, while plastics with a high surface energy, such as polycarbonate and acrylic, are generally easier to bond.

The surface preparation is also critical, as a clean and dry surface is essential for a strong and durable bond. Any dirt, oil, or moisture on the surface can reduce the bonding strength and compromise the integrity of the bond. The environmental conditions, such as temperature, humidity, and exposure to chemicals, can also affect the performance of the adhesive. For example, high temperatures can reduce the bonding strength, while exposure to chemicals can compromise the integrity of the bond.

The thickness of the adhesive layer can also affect the performance of the adhesive, with a thicker layer providing a stronger bond but also increasing the risk of bubbles and other defects. The curing time and temperature can also affect the performance of the adhesive, with a longer curing time and higher temperature generally providing a stronger bond.

The properties of the adhesive itself, such as its viscosity, drying time, and bonding strength, can also affect its performance. A high-viscosity adhesive may be more difficult to apply, while a low-viscosity adhesive may be more prone to running and dripping. A fast-drying adhesive may be more convenient, but it may also be more prone to bubbles and other defects.

The compatibility of the adhesive with the plastic being used is also essential, as some adhesives may not be compatible with certain types of plastics. For example, some adhesives may not be compatible with plastics that contain certain additives or fillers. It is essential to select an adhesive that is compatible with the plastic being used to ensure a strong and durable bond.

What are the most common types of waterproof adhesives for plastic?

The most common types of waterproof adhesives for plastic include cyanoacrylate, epoxy, polyurethane, and silicone-based adhesives. Cyanoacrylate adhesives, also known as super glues, are known for their fast bonding times and high tensile strength, making them suitable for a wide range of applications. Epoxy adhesives, on the other hand, are known for their high strength and resistance to chemicals and heat, making them suitable for applications where the adhesive will be exposed to harsh environmental conditions. Polyurethane adhesives are known for their flexibility and resistance to abrasion, making them suitable for applications where the adhesive will be subject to vibration or movement.

Are waterproof adhesives safe to use?

Waterproof adhesives can be safe to use when handled and applied properly, but they can also pose some risks if not used correctly. Many waterproof adhesives contain chemicals such as solvents, resins, and hardeners that can be hazardous if inhaled, ingested, or if they come into contact with the skin or eyes. According to the Occupational Safety and Health Administration (OSHA), workers who handle adhesives should wear protective clothing, including gloves, safety glasses, and a mask, to minimize their exposure to these chemicals.

It’s also important to follow the manufacturer’s instructions for use and to take any necessary safety precautions when handling the adhesive. This may include working in a well-ventilated area, avoiding skin contact, and washing hands thoroughly after handling the adhesive. Additionally, it’s a good idea to read the safety data sheet (SDS) for the adhesive, which provides information on its hazards, safe handling procedures, and emergency procedures in case of an accident. By taking the necessary precautions and following the manufacturer’s instructions, you can minimize the risks associated with using waterproof adhesives and ensure a safe and successful application.
